    Abstract: The invention relates to a control system for a motor vehicle, including a first electronic control system for controlling a first load current of a first load and a second electronic control system for controlling a second load current of a second load. The first electronic control system and the second electronic control system are arranged at a distance from one another and are connected to one another. At least the second electronic control system has a sleep mode and an operating mode, and only the first electronic control system can switch the second electronic control system from the sleep mode into the operating mode.

    Abstract: Heating of a functional unit is started by a control device. An actual temperature or a parameter dependent on the actual temperature is monitored during, and optionally before and after the actual heating of the functional unit. A characteristic feature of the time course of the actual temperature or of the parameters dependent on the heating temperature, which determines the phase transition of water, serves for the evaluation and control of the heating. Analysis of the characteristic features is used to control the heating power of the heating elements. Threshold values and further factors such as proportionality factors for the controller, for example, are determined depending upon significant characteristics. The threshold values and factors are also particularly used for a subsequent starting of the heating using the corresponding analysis and control.

    Abstract: A method for adjusting a window glass of a motor vehicle, with anti-trap protection, in particular on a cabriolet or coupe, with a motor-driven and electronically controlled adjustment mechanism. In a partly open position of the window glass a gap exists between a side edge of the glass and an adjacent glass edge of a further window glass, or of a chassis component, for example, the pillar of a door frame. The gap is closed on closing the window glass by [means of a] movement in the Z- and X-axes. The window glass moves essentially vertically (in the Z-axis), on going from the at least partly opened position to an almost completely closed glass position, while maintaining a vertical gap, between the side edge of the glass and an adjacent sealing edge of a further window glass or a chassis component and, in the last phase of the closing process, an essentially horizontal displacement (in the X-axis) and/or a rotary movement of the window glass occurs about the transverse axis (Y-axis).

    Abstract: An opening flap comprises a frame and a flap articulated thereto. A lift arm is provided, which is articulated by a principal energy accumulator. A secondary energy accumulator is articulated between the lift arm and the flap. The principal energy accumulator delivers the opening motion of the flap into a position before the dead center thereof. The secondary energy accumulator, which is distinctly weaker, delivers the subsequent opening motion.

    Abstract: A compression spring comprises a casing with a piston that is mounted on a piston rod being disposed for displacement therein. Two sectional casing chambers are provided in the casing, which are filled with pressure fluid and at least one of which is defined by the piston. A controllable first valve interconnects the sectional casing chambers in an open position and blocks the compression spring in a shut-off position. By way of an additional automatic valve between the sectional casing chambers, the compression spring, even when blocked, can be adjusted in the piston-rod push-out direction by a force being applied that is comparable to the push-out force that works in the push-out direction by the pressure of the pressure fluid. This provides for greater flexibility in use of the compression spring.

    Abstract: The invention is a cable assembly in which the ripcord is bonded or woven to the cable assembly's armor tape. This arrangement helps to prevent the ripcords from moving from their initial position, therefore allowing better dissection of a cable sheath and/or jacket. The cable assembly includes a cable core (e.g., soft buffer tubes surrounding optical fibers), a tape surrounding the cable core, at least one ripcord attached to the tape, and a cable jacket surrounding the tape. In a second embodiment of the present invention, a cable assembly includes a cable core having a predetermined axial length, a cable jacket for housing the cable core along the predetermined axial length of the cable core, and a ripcord disposed between the cable core and the cable jacket along the predetermined axial length, in a manner that the ripcord is contained within the predetermined axial length, but the ripcord has a length substantially longer that the predetermined axial length.

    Abstract: An optical-fiber cable includes an assembly of buffer tubes including at least two flexible buffer tubes that are held together compactly by adhesion to one another. The cable further includes a plurality of optical fibers, which are housed within the buffer tubes, a jacket surrounding the assembly of buffer tubes, and at least one longitudinal strength member that is provided at the periphery of the assembly of buffer tubes. According to one aspect, the jacket is formed of polyethylene, the buffer tubes are formed of polyvinyl chloride (PVC) or a thermoplastic elastomer possessing flexible diol segments, and the buffer tubes are contained within the jacket in a helical or SZ stranding configuration. According to a second aspect, a fiber optic buffer tube includes low and high melting point materials forming domains and a matrix, respectively, and preferably further includes a filler. The domains are embedded in the matrix. The latter buffer tubes are bonded together by thermal activation of the domains.

    Abstract: A method and apparatus for electrically controlling and regulating the movement of an electrically operated aggregate of a motor vehicle, such as a window lifter or sliding roof. A correlation variable for the adjustment force of the aggregate is measured for the purpose of anti-jamming protection. An adjusting movement is switched off or reversed if the adjustment force exceeds a limit value which corresponds to the maximum permissible jamming force. The sensitivity of the anti-jamming system is automatically raised when the motor vehicle is at a standstill. A rough road filter is preferably deactivated so that in the event of jamming, an adjusting movement is switched off or reversed without any time delay. The highest possible level of safety is provided using anti-jamming protection when the vehicle is at a standstill.
